Aller au contenu

Denis

Hubmaster
  • Compteur de contenus

    1 537
  • Inscrit(e) le

  • Dernière visite

Tout ce qui a été posté par Denis

  1. Venant de Russ Weakly et de sa bande (le Web standards Group), on ne pouvait s'attendre à moins comme influence.
  2. Mise en garde : l'auteur de ce message s'apprête à dire une énormité Tu sais, lire les specs du W3C, c'est pas très excitant. Moi le premier, je ne les ai lu qu'à moitié. Et encore, souvent, je dirais au quart parce que je ne trouve pas letemps de m,y mettre à fond. Je me contente d'aller directement à l'essentiel. De manière générale, je préfère largement m'acheter un bon bouquin sur le sujet (ex : http://www.amazon.com/exec/obidos/tg/detai...=glance&s=books ) et me référer aux specs pour des cas d'utilisation précis, comme ceux mentionnés plus haut. <enormite> <cite>Lire un document du W3C dans le bus ? C'est le meilleur moyen de t'endormir et de manquer ton arrêt ! Le bouquin lui au moins, il a le mérite d'être un peu humanisé alors que les recommandations elles...;)</cite> </enormite>
  3. Double lol !!! D'une part pour le trajet, c'est vrai qu'on ne peut nier l'internationalisation du Web en de pareilles circonstances. Deuxièment pour le référencement. C'est vrai que pour ne l'avoir jamais vu, c'est qu'il y a un problème. Je fouille le sujet tous les jours depuis plus de deux ans et jamais je n'en ai eu connaissance... Si j'étais pas si occupé, je regarderai le code... ça doit pas être tip top au niveau optimisation (même si le contenu lui semble excellent). Quoi qu'il en soit, maintenant que je l'ai trouvé, je ne le lâche plus... Parce que sinon Dieu seul sait quand je le retrouverai.
  4. Pas de quoi Pour les curieux, la vérité est ici : http://www.w3.org/TR/REC-CSS2/visuren.html#propdef-display Display none : This value causes an element to generate no boxes in the formatting structure (i.e., the element has no effect on layout). Descendant elements do not generate any boxes either; this behavior cannot be overridden by setting the 'display' property on the descendants. Please note that a display of 'none' does not create an invisible box; it creates no box at all. CSS includes mechanisms that enable an element to generate boxes in the formatting structure that affect formatting but are not visible themselves. Please consult the section on visibility for details. http://www.w3.org/TR/REC-CSS2/visufx.html#visibility Visibility hidden : The generated box is invisible (fully transparent), but still affects layout.
  5. Clair de lune : personnellement, je n'ai ni lynx ni un synthétiseur vocal d'installé sur mon poste. Tout ce que je peux faire, c'est te pointer les erreurs potentielles en terme d'accessibilité et hônnetement : http://www.contentquality.com/mynewtester/...rifsConfort.htm http://www.contentquality.com/mynewtester/...galowSimple.htm Les résultats sont là. Du moins, il n'y plus d'erreurs qui ressortent du validateur d'accessibilité. Passé ça (et considérant que chez Laurent ça semble bien), je crois que le "problème" peut effectivement résider dans ta configuration. Ceci dit, même si je n'ai pas lynx d'installé, je peux tout de même le simuler avec LynxViewer : http://www.delorie.com/web/lynxview.html Et ce que je vois me semble excellent : http://www.delorie.com/web/lynxview.cgi?ur...rifsConfort.htm http://www.delorie.com/web/lynxview.cgi?ur...galowSimple.htm Je ne crois pas que tu devrais t'en faire... tu as déjà fait un boulot phénoménal. Je vois mal comment ça pourrait être mieux interprété.
  6. C'est justement pourquoi toutes ces techniques revêtent un intérêt complémentaire... Les uns accumulés avec les autres offrent une solution exploitable sous divers environnements ou contextes.
  7. Non, je ne le connaissais pas du tout, c'est la première fois que j'en entends parler... merci beaucoup, ça a l'air vachement intéressant (j'ai le droit de dire vachement ? Pour le québécois que je suis, ça sonne un peu faux ) Je vais le fouiller et j'en sortirai très certainement quelque chose.
  8. c'est quoi le problème déjà ? Je croyais qu'on l'avait réglé...
  9. Très intéressant tout ça. J'ignorais complètement cette réalité. Est-ce donc à dire qu'un nom de domaine en .fr hébergé ailleurs qu'en France ne serait pas considéré comme Français ?
  10. Je prèfère personnellement recourir à visibility: hidden que display: none dans ce cas-ci. Visibility: hidden préservera l'objet physiquement dans la page (la règle rendra le catpion simplement invisible), alors que display:none le fera physiquement disparaître (il n'existera plus). De plus, les lecteurs d'écrans traiteront le display: none comme non-existant, ce qui lui fait perdre pas mal de son intérêt... À quoi bon mettre un caption si par CSS on lui ordonne de ne plus exister ? )
  11. Ça fait pas mal de trucs à répondre... je suggère d'y aller un à un. Exactement. Par exemple, <table class="table2"> J'essaierai de répondre aux autres questions plus tard, je dois filer.
  12. Bienvenu sur le Hub Lyes. Justement, il nous manquait quelques mangeurs.... y'en a pas beaucoup par ici !
  13. Évidemment, je prêcherai pour ma paroisse en te proposant d'aller lire les articles de la section CSS d'OpenWeb. http://www.openweb.eu.org/css/ Mais aussi, ce qui m'a beaucoup aidé à y voir plus clair, ce sont les références toutes faites de construction par CSS. Le plus intéressant (du moins, celui qui m'a le plus marqué), c'était le BOX LESSON avec LITTLE BOXES d'Owen Briggs : http://www.thenoodleincident.com/tutorials/box_lesson/ http://www.thenoodleincident.com/tutorials...sson/boxes.html En plus, ça te pointera vers une tonne d'autres ressources du même acabit !!! Et évidemment, on pourrait se lancer un thread sur une construction par boîtes, ça pourrait être intéressant. Mais pour ça, faudrait se déplacer vers la section HTML/CSS
  14. ben, si c'est normal... Jaws va lire ce qu'il trouve, évidemment. Sans voir ton code et de manière très théorique, je te dirais que la façon la plus simple d'éviter qu'il passe systématiquement sur une portion de menu ou de code répétitif de page en page, ce serait de : 1 - Positionner le dit menu ou le dit bout de code APRÈS ton contenu (c'est tout l'intérêt d'une construction par CSS) 2 - De permettre de sauter par dessus la portion redondante avec un lien qui mènerait directement aux contenus de la page. Pour ce qui est de rendre plus audible... alors là, le seul moyen, c'est de changer le paramètre de la voix... la voix française que j'ai entendu avait l'air d'un robot japonais qui parle en français... à moins que réduire son débit aide un peu ?
  15. Si je le connais un peu... je ne l'utilise pas vraiment par contre. Je devrais peut-être. Un ami a moi en a fait la traduction en français (si c'est la version que tu utilises). Si tu as des questions à propos de son utilisation je pourrais lui en faire part pour toi.
  16. Et c'est bien là tout le drame... Il y a plusieurs années quand je suis retourné aux études suivre une formation en multimédia (1999), on n'en parlait pas non plus... mais comme c'était il y a longtemps, c'est déjà plus compréhensible... De constater que près de 5 ans et demi plus tard, ce n'est toujours pas d'actualité (parce que ne t'en fais pas au Québec non plus les formateurs n'y connaissent rien), c'est à vous scier les jambes. Si tu peux les conscientiser avec ton topo, ne te gênes pas... ces gens-là un besoin de se faire ramener à la réalité un peu.
  17. Définitivement Laurent, je ne suis pas d'accord avec toi là-dessus. À mon sens, c'est bel et bien une révélation mystique... parce qu'un site accessible offre une meilleure expérience à tous les utilisateurs comme tu le sais si bien. Quand mes images offrent des alt, google en indexe mieux les pages. Quand mes acronymes sont balisés et quand mes objets disposent d'un attribut title, les utilisateurs jouissant d'une vue irréprochable sont en mesure de saisir plus de contexte. Quand mon site est bien construit, avec une structure d'information efficace, il est bien interprété par n'importe quel agent utilisateur, qu'il soit textuel, sonore, braille, graphique... dois-je continuer à en ajouter ? Réduire l'accessibilité à une question d'intérêt moral serait castrateur. Pour moi, considérer qu'avant je pouvais construire un site sans m'en soucier et ne pas bénéficier de ces avantages (tout en me limitant à ce que je pouvais voir) me laisse à penser que la sensibilisation aux principes d'accessibilité à un jour été pour moi une révélation mystique. Alors vu sous cet angle, Mozilla aussi est une béquille... ce n'est qu'une interface d'interprétation du code. En quoi la technologie est-elle différente de la plage braille ou du synthétiseur vocal ? Et c'est tout à ton honneur, pour deux raisons. Primo, c'est que c'est effectivement plus difficile de faire l'effort d'essayer de bien faire que de ne rien faire, secondo parce rien ne t'en oblige. Si supporter les normes devrait tomber sous le sens pour tout professionnel de l'industrie qui a une consicence éthique vis-à-vis son travail, c'est une luxe pour tous les autres qui font du Web uniquement pour le plaisir. Alors bravo à toi et tous ceux qui ont cet effort sur une base purement volontaire. Hummmm... ça ne serait pas du ressort de groupe comme BrailleNet, accessibilitéWeb ou AccessiWeb de faire ce boulot ? Ils le font dans une certaine mesure, mais je ne crois pas que personne n'a encore pleinement endossé ce rôle.
  18. J'ai longtemps utilisé SnagIT pour faire des captures. Ça fonctionnait très bien. Il est gratuit à l'essai, mais 40$ US pour l'achat. Ça pourrait peut-être te dépanner, le temps de régler ton problème de configuration entre Windows et Photoshop (parce qu'en définitive, il n'y a aucune raison pour que tu ne puisses plus faire un screenshot avec la touche print screen et le coller directement dans Photoshop).
  19. Bien que je sois à priori contre le flash lorsqu'il est mal utilisé, j'ai tout de même voté pour ce choix là en ce qui à trait aux bandeaux publicitaires (J'aurais pu voter "autre" pour SVG et SMIL, mais comme c'est pas encore supporté convenablement, faut bien faire avec ce qui reste). Flash peut représenter un ouitil intéressant pour pousser intelligemment et efficacement un branding en ligne... Lorsque c'est fait subtilement, originalement et avec goût, j'aime bien me laisser surprendre par une animation Flash... Mais attention, comme mon navigateur principal (FireFox) n'a pas Flash d'installé, je m'attends à ce que le codeur ai pensé à instauré une transformation élégante de sa technologie pour me montrer une image à la place. Flash, lorsque utilisé de manière accessible et non obstructive, ça peut être très bien... mais je l'avoue, c'est plutôt rare.
  20. Ça c'est drôlement vrai. Je prend mon simple exemple, ça m'a pris un peu plus de deux ans pour arriver à faire en CSS des choses que je prenais dorénavant pour acquis avec des constructions par tableaux HTML... et encore, il y a toujours certains trucs que je n'arrive pas à faire, ou pour lesquels je dois peiner comme un damné pour réussir. Le recul en valait-il la peine ? Bien sûr que si. Aujourd'hui, je peux me considérer un bien meilleur codeur, parce que j'ai fait l'exercice de conversion... Parfois, prendre deux ou trois pas vers l'arrière nous permet de reprendre de plus belle vers l'avant. Quand je constate aujourd'hui que je parviens sensiblement aux mêmes résultats qu'avant en terme d'interfaçage, mais qu'en plus, mes documents sont moités moins lourds, plus significatifs, mieux structurés, plus simples à décoder, mieux indexés et dorénavant aisément consultables sur lesappareils sans-fils, je me dis que ça valait la peine de faire l'effort. Évidemment, plein de fois j'ai triché quand c'était trop dûr, j'ai abusé d'un tableau HTML uand mon emploi du temps ne me laissait pas le luxe de l'exploration, mais l'important c'est que jamais je n'ai baissé les bras et qu'avec le temps j'ai constaté que je n'avais plus autant à le faire. L'apprentissage des technologies XHTML (sémantique) et CSS est facile, certes. Bien les apprendre, c'est drôlementp lus complexe. Ça ne s'enseigne pas dans les livres, ça s'apprend à force d'essai et erreurs, de grincements, de rage de dents et de bons coups. C'est donc dire que oui, le passage au couple XHTML/CSS implique un appauvrissement des capacités de l'intégrateur à rendre les designs du concepteur graphique... mais ça ne dure qu'un temps et il n'est pas obligatoire de tout réussir du premier coup. Avec le temps, on parvient à rattrapper les apttudes "perdues" et on se rend compte qu'on en a acquis tout un autre arsenal en plus. Quand on regarde des productions des grands de ce monde (comme le CSS Zen Garden par exeme), on voit bien que tout est possible. :clap: Certaines possibilités de design sont en attente certes... mais parois, ça vaut la peine d'attendre pour réellement être capable de bien faire les choses. N'importe qui de nos jours peut bricoler une page Web sans se poser trop de questions. Mais il n'est pas donné à tout le monde de transformer la pratique en art. Pour les amateurs qui font du Web comme passe-temps, c'est tout à fait correct de s'en tenir à de vieilles techniques si l'envie de véritablement travailler proprement n'y est pas. Pour ceux qui oeuvrent dans le domaine, ainsi niveller par le bas me paraît impardonnable et indigne d'un professionnel... ou des chargés de projets et autres décideurs qui les en empêchent (en plus d'être carrément irresponsable).
  21. En fait, y'a que ça de vraiment concluant. Faire l'expérience d'utilisabilité du site avec des personnes à limitations fonctionnelles fera ressortir des erreurs qui ne pourraient être observées par les voyants que nous sommes (à moins de savoir quoi observer, dans le contexte précis d'un site en particulier). Qui plus est, si tu as la chance d'assister à l'expérience, fais-le. Ta vision du Web sera changée à jamais... et pour le mieux. Le Web est tellement plus qu'une représentation visuelle sur un écran d"ordinateur...
  22. Bah.... y'en aura d'autres, ne te décourage pas !
  23. En fait, je dirais plutôt que le véritable outil dont tu as besoin pour réussir à faire du design, ce n'est pas photoshop ou un autre logiciel d'édition d'image, c'est un peu d'imagination. Je sais, comme ça, ça sonne un peu con. Mais pourtant, c'est bel et bien le cas. Parmi les plus beaux designs qu'il m'ait été donné de voir au fil des années, la plupart contenaient peu ou pas d'images et se démarquaient par un goût fin pour la justesse des lignes, la chaleur des couleurs, la richesse des agencements ou le minimalisme de l'interface. Ajoute à cela une bonne compréhension de la technologie CSS et déjà, tu feras de superbes interfaces. Ensuite, pour enjoliver le tout avec des images, tu pourras lancer ta version de photoshop ou de Gimp.
×
×
  • Créer...